What Is the Most Popular White for Cabinets? Bright Whites, Off-Whites, or Antique Whites
There are three main categories of white colors of paint and they all have great color options that serve different functions:
- Bright-White Colors – These are white colors that are TRUE whites. These clean whites are very bright and have very few undertones but the undertones they do have are usually neutral or cool tones. They work well with modern contemporary home decor that calls for true white cabinets.
- Off-White Colors – These shades have the clean look of the true whites but aren’t quite as stark. They have more even undertones and are a little more inviting. These whites are very versatile and there are several great choices that go with just about anything.
- Antique-White Colors – These are the farmhouse creamy whites that work well with warm accents. They have yellow undertones without being too warm.

The Best WHITE Paint Colors for Kitchen Cabinets (True Whites)
This first category of true whites is great if you like a more contemporary feel. True whites usually have blue undertones so they are a good option to pair with neutral or cool home decor. You want to be a little careful with true whites because they can be too stark against warmer furnishings and wall colors.
Sherwin Williams High Reflective White
Sherwin Williams High Reflective White is one of the whitest whites you can buy with an LRV of 96. That’s a BRIGHT white! Think of that episode of Friends where Ross uses too much tooth whitener and his teeth look like white chiclets.
It has very few undertones, but what it does have are very neutral giving you a true white look. It’s no surprise that it’s a popular color for trim and doors as well.
As you can see in the gorgeous kitchen below, Sherwin Williams High Reflective White plays well with the gray tones in the tile backsplash. But the undertones of High Reflective White are still neutral enough to go with gold or brass hardware. This color makes for a really nice transition into the blue living room.
High Reflective White looks so fresh and crisp against the light gray/blue wall color and the pewter island. This color is a great option if you want a bright white for your cabinets to coordinate with gray or blue wall and island colors while still being a neutral white.
Benjamin Moore Simply White (The Best Benjamin Moore White Paint Color for Kitchen Cabinets)
Some of the Benjamin Moore whites are just too pretty not to mention. The use of Simply White in the kitchen below is such a home run. I love the gold accents and blue stools under the white island.
Benjamin Moore Simply White with an LRV of 91.7 is the warmest bright white in this category making it more inviting than some of the cooler-toned bright whites. You can see some of the warmer tones below but that still provide a clean look without seeming yellow.
Sherwin Williams Extra White
Sherwin Williams Extra White is not quite as white with an LRV of 86. It’s still a gorgeous option as it works well with neutral elements like the wooden stools and pine flooring below.
Is Sherwin Williams Extra White Good for Cabinets?
Sherwin Williams Extra White is a good option for cabinets in kitchens with white or gray walls. It’s not as stark as High Reflective White but is more of a neutral than BM Simply White which leans warm.
BEnJaMIN MOORE Ultra White vs. Sherwin Williams Extra White
I wanted to mention Sherwin Williams Ultra White because it’s another common bright white for cabinets, trim and doors but I would put it in the cool whites category. However, it can lean too hard toward the cool undertones making it too stark in my option. Sherwin Williams Extra White is more neutral and a better pick between the two. If you want a cool white, go with Sherwin Williams Ultra White or Decorator’s White.
Sherwin Williams Pure White
Sherwin Williams is my favorite bright white because although it’s a softer white without looking creamy. It is still bright with an LRV of 84 but it is a really safe option if you are concerned about your kitchen looking too glaring or hospital-like.
Is SW Pure White Too White For Cabinets?
Sherwin Williams Pure White is always a safe bet when you want a fresh clean white without your cabinets looking stale and cold. With an LRV of 84, it’s a great bright white that is still comfortable without becoming too glaring on sunny days.
Sherwin Williams High Reflective White vs Pure White
Sherwin Williams High Reflective White is the brightest white in this category while still having neutral undertones. Pure White also has neutral undertones but I like that it is a softer, more inviting white, which is more appropriate for a home environment.

The Best OFF-White Paint Colors For Kitchen Cabinets
The Off-White Cabinet Paints are your safest option, where you can find livable shades of white that are soft and neutral but are still in the whites category. These and Pure White are your best options when picking a white shade for your kitchen cabinets because they play well with so many colors and styles.
Sherwin Williams Alabaster
Sherwin Williams Alabaster is a popular choice of soft white with warm undertones that has an LRV of 82. Even with the warm undertones, it’s a great option as a neutral color and coordinated well with my own kitchen island painted in Benjamin Moore Van Courtland Blue and Sherwin Williams Agreeable Gray wall color.

What is the most popular off-white for kitchen cabinets?
Sherwin Williams Alabaster is Sherwin Williams’ most popular cabinet and trim color. Its warm undertones make it a commonly used shade by Joanna Gaines in many of her Fixer Upper Episodes.
My brother-in-law is a cabinet painter and builder and he recommended this color as it is a favorite of his clients. I was a little hesitant to pick it because I was concerned it would look too much like an antique white but I haven’t seen that at all with my cabinets.
Alabaster has an amazing ability to look like a warm sophisticated white without being too creamy or rustic.
Benjamin Moore Chantilly Lace
Benjamin Moore Chantilly Lace is still a pretty bright white with an LRV of 91 but I put it in the off-white category because of its warm undertones.
In the image below you can see how well this color interacts with the light pulling more of a cream color in some areas and more of a gray undertone in others. We talked about chameleon colors in my Silver Strand review and this is a fun white with some of those qualities.
Benjamin Moore White Dove
Compared to Sherwin Williams Alabaster, Benjamin Moore White Dove is slightly lighter with an LRV of 85 and has more gray undertones.
If you are concerned about Alabaster being too creamy, go with Benjamin Moore White Dove! As one of the best off-white paint colors for kitchen cabinets, you can feel confident it will look beautiful in your home.
Sherwin Williams Ivory Lace
Sherwin Williams Ivory Lace is a darker off-white with an LRV of 70. If you want a warmer option than Alabaster without being a farmhouse, antique white, then this is a great option!
The Best Antique White Paint for Kitchen Cabinets – 4 Options to Choose From
What Color is Antique White?
If you want a classic look with warm tones that look great with farmhouse decor, you’ll love these antique white paint colors for cabinets. They have a beautiful, creamy, rustic vibe without being too yellow.
Sherwin Williams Antique White
Sherwin Williams Antique White is a beautiful warm white without a strong yellow undertone.
Antique White Kitchen Cabinets with Granite Countertops
Antique white goes really well with warm granite countertops as it complements the warm tones while still creating a clean, fresh look in your kitchen.
Does Antique White Look Yellow on Cabinets?
Sherwin Williams Antique White has lots of warm but balanced undertones. Because the undertones are more greige than yellow, you don’t have to worry about it looking yellow on your kitchen cabinets.
Just a Note:
There’s also a Benjamin Moore Antique White but it has deeper undertones and a touch of peach putting it in the cream or light beige category. You can see it here: Benjamin Moore Antique White Reviews
Benjamin Moore Swiss Coffee
Benjamin Moore Swiss Coffee is such a popular color for walls but more and more homeowners are putting it on cabinets. It is a gorgeous antique white paint for wood accents and gold hardware.
Sherwin Williams Toque White
Sherwin Williams Toque White is a great paint option for kitchen cabinets with dark islands. When you have contrasting elements in your kitchen like dark wood accents, creamy antique white coordinates better wood tones than a stark white.
What is the Best Antique White Paint for Wood Accents?
All of the above antique whites including Sherwin Williams Antique White, Benjamin Moore Swiss Coffee, Sherwin Williams Toque White, and Dover White are all great options if you want to implement lots of wood accents in your white kitchen decor. Wood cutting boards, trays, and utensils help to warm up a white kitchen while still giving you a fresh, modern look.
The best antique white paint for kitchen cabinets isn’t one set color but it’s the one that goes best with your home’s accessories and furnishings.
The Best Finish For White Kitchen Cabinets
There are several sheen options when it comes to paint including matte/flat, eggshell, satin, semi-gloss and high-gloss with matte being the dullest finish and high gloss being the shiniest finish. The glossier the paint the more durable it is but the glossier paints are also harder to get a smooth finish with.
Matte paints are more on trend but matte paints aren’t durable enough for cabinets. With that said, a good compromise is a satin finish on cabinets. A satin finish gives you and updated look with more durability than flatter options. If you like the look of a little more shine to your cabinets, you can go with a semi-gloss sheen.

The Posterboard Trick for Finding the Right Paint Color
Whether you use paint chips, stick paint samples or the big squares that can stick on the wall, you will want to use the posterboard trick. When you put a sample directly over your current cabinet color or wall color, it’s really difficult to see a true comparison of what the samples would actually look like. That’s because the old paint is influencing the look of your new paint sample on the wall.
By sticking your samples on a white piece of poster board, you have a border to separate the old color from the new color. This trick is like a visual palette cleanser that allows you to see how natural light interacts with your kitchen cabinets without the influence of the old color.
Put the samples on a piece of poster board and tape it to your cabinets or kitchen wall. Then, it’s a great idea to live with it there for a few days to see how the color looks when exposed to different lights throughout the day.
What Paint Color Looks Good for Off-White Cabinets?
The best colors for kitchen walls are light greiges and beiges. You can still have a light and airy look without doing white walls in your kitchen.
My kitchen wall color is Agreeable Gray. It’s one of Sherwin Williams most popular paint colors because it is so versatile: Agreeable Gray Review (Pictures in Real-Life Homes)
Agreeable Gray goes well with antique whites and off-whites like Alabaster for your cabinet and trim color. Other popular wall colors for white cabinets are SW Accessible Beige, BM Revere Pewter and SW Repose Gray. Sherwin Williams Amazing Gray is a good option for a gray wall color that’s still warm.

What is the Most Popular White At Sherwin Williams?
The most popular white paint colors are ones with neutral undertones that aren’t so bright that they don’t cover well.
The most popular white at Sherwin Wiliams is Pure White as it is often used on doors and trim but the most popular white cabinet paint at Sherwin Williams is Alabaster White because of its slightly warm undertones. Both paints cover better than brighter whites with higher LRVs like Sherwin Williams High Reflective White and Sherwin Williams Extra White.

What Trim Color Goes With Antique White?
For a trim color that coordinates with antique white, you have a few different options. Any trim that is adjacent to your cabinets needs to be the same antique white of your cabinets. So, you can make the trim in your kitchen that same antique white.
If you have a living room off your kitchen that you don’t want to paint a creamy, antique white, you can go with a truer white but it has to have some warm undertones even if they are subtle. The warm undertones will ensure that it coordinates with the antique white of your cabinets. Alabaster is a great option when coordinating with warmer whites. Another good idea is to choose one of the whiter options on the same paint strip of your antique white cabinet shade.
